Fort Morris
Fort Morris is a hamlet in Town of Colrain, Franklin, Massachusetts. Fort Morris is situated nearby to the hamlet East Shelburne, as well as near Fort Lucas.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Colrain is a town in Franklin County, Massachusetts, United States. The population was 1,606 at the 2020 census. It is part of the Springfield metropolitan area, Massachusetts. Colrain is situated 1½ miles northwest of Fort Morris.

Leyden is a town in Franklin County, Massachusetts, United States. The population was 734 at the 2020 census. It is part of the Springfield, Massachusetts Metropolitan Statistical Area. Leyden is situated 4½ miles northeast of Fort Morris.
